.contact-hero[data-astro-cid-uw5kdbxl]{padding:var(--spacing-3xl) 0 var(--spacing-2xl);text-align:center;background:linear-gradient(135deg,#0b5fa50d,#1fa2e114)}.contact-hero[data-astro-cid-uw5kdbxl] .tagline[data-astro-cid-uw5kdbxl]{margin-bottom:var(--spacing-md);color:var(--color-refresh-blue)}.contact-hero[data-astro-cid-uw5kdbxl] h1[data-astro-cid-uw5kdbxl]{margin-bottom:var(--spacing-lg)}.text-gradient[data-astro-cid-uw5kdbxl]{background:var(--gradient-blue);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.hero-description[data-astro-cid-uw5kdbxl]{font-size:1.25rem;color:var(--color-slate-gray);max-width:700px;margin:0 auto;line-height:1.7}.contact-grid[data-astro-cid-uw5kdbxl]{display:grid;grid-template-columns:1.2fr 1fr;gap:var(--spacing-3xl);align-items:start}.contact-form-wrapper[data-astro-cid-uw5kdbxl] h2[data-astro-cid-uw5kdbxl]{margin-bottom:var(--spacing-sm)}.contact-form-wrapper[data-astro-cid-uw5kdbxl]>p[data-astro-cid-uw5kdbxl]{color:var(--color-slate-gray);margin-bottom:var(--spacing-xl)}.contact-form[data-astro-cid-uw5kdbxl]{display:flex;flex-direction:column;gap:var(--spacing-md)}.form-row[data-astro-cid-uw5kdbxl]{display:grid;grid-template-columns:1fr 1fr;gap:var(--spacing-md)}.form-group[data-astro-cid-uw5kdbxl]{display:flex;flex-direction:column;gap:var(--spacing-xs)}.form-group[data-astro-cid-uw5kdbxl] label[data-astro-cid-uw5kdbxl]{font-family:var(--font-heading);font-weight:600;font-size:.9rem;color:var(--color-charcoal)}.form-group[data-astro-cid-uw5kdbxl] input[data-astro-cid-uw5kdbxl],.form-group[data-astro-cid-uw5kdbxl] select[data-astro-cid-uw5kdbxl],.form-group[data-astro-cid-uw5kdbxl] textarea[data-astro-cid-uw5kdbxl]{padding:.875rem 1rem;border:2px solid #e2e8f0;border-radius:var(--radius-md);font-family:var(--font-body);font-size:1rem;color:var(--color-charcoal);transition:border-color var(--transition-fast)}.form-group[data-astro-cid-uw5kdbxl] input[data-astro-cid-uw5kdbxl]:focus,.form-group[data-astro-cid-uw5kdbxl] select[data-astro-cid-uw5kdbxl]:focus,.form-group[data-astro-cid-uw5kdbxl] textarea[data-astro-cid-uw5kdbxl]:focus{outline:none;border-color:var(--color-innovation-blue)}.form-group[data-astro-cid-uw5kdbxl] input[data-astro-cid-uw5kdbxl]::placeholder,.form-group[data-astro-cid-uw5kdbxl] textarea[data-astro-cid-uw5kdbxl]::placeholder{color:#a0aec0}.form-group[data-astro-cid-uw5kdbxl] select[data-astro-cid-uw5kdbxl]{cursor:pointer;background:var(--color-white)}.form-group[data-astro-cid-uw5kdbxl] textarea[data-astro-cid-uw5kdbxl]{resize:vertical;min-height:120px}.btn-full[data-astro-cid-uw5kdbxl]{width:100%;padding:1rem;font-size:1.1rem;margin-top:var(--spacing-sm)}.contact-info[data-astro-cid-uw5kdbxl]{display:flex;flex-direction:column;gap:var(--spacing-lg)}.info-card[data-astro-cid-uw5kdbxl]{background:var(--color-light-gray);padding:var(--spacing-xl);border-radius:var(--radius-lg)}.info-card[data-astro-cid-uw5kdbxl].highlight{background:var(--gradient-blue);color:var(--color-white)}.info-card[data-astro-cid-uw5kdbxl] h3[data-astro-cid-uw5kdbxl]{font-size:1.25rem;margin-bottom:var(--spacing-lg)}.info-card[data-astro-cid-uw5kdbxl].highlight h3[data-astro-cid-uw5kdbxl]{color:var(--color-white)}.next-steps[data-astro-cid-uw5kdbxl]{display:flex;flex-direction:column;gap:var(--spacing-md)}.step[data-astro-cid-uw5kdbxl]{display:flex;gap:var(--spacing-md);align-items:flex-start}.step-icon[data-astro-cid-uw5kdbxl]{display:flex;align-items:center;justify-content:center;width:32px;height:32px;background:var(--gradient-green);color:var(--color-white);font-family:var(--font-heading);font-weight:700;font-size:.9rem;border-radius:var(--radius-full);flex-shrink:0}.step[data-astro-cid-uw5kdbxl] h4[data-astro-cid-uw5kdbxl]{font-size:.95rem;margin-bottom:2px;color:var(--color-charcoal)}.step[data-astro-cid-uw5kdbxl] p[data-astro-cid-uw5kdbxl]{font-size:.85rem;margin:0;line-height:1.5}.benefits-list[data-astro-cid-uw5kdbxl]{list-style:none;display:flex;flex-direction:column;gap:var(--spacing-sm)}.benefits-list[data-astro-cid-uw5kdbxl] li[data-astro-cid-uw5kdbxl]{display:flex;align-items:center;gap:var(--spacing-sm);font-size:.95rem}.benefits-list[data-astro-cid-uw5kdbxl] li[data-astro-cid-uw5kdbxl]:before{content:"✓";color:var(--color-energy-green);font-weight:700}.cf-turnstile[data-astro-cid-uw5kdbxl]{margin:var(--spacing-sm) 0}.form-status[data-astro-cid-uw5kdbxl]{padding:var(--spacing-md);border-radius:var(--radius-md);margin-top:var(--spacing-md);text-align:center}.form-status[data-astro-cid-uw5kdbxl].success{background:#5fbf2a1a;border:1px solid var(--color-momentum-green);color:#2d7a0d}.form-status[data-astro-cid-uw5kdbxl].error{background:#dc35451a;border:1px solid #dc3545;color:#dc3545}#submit-btn[data-astro-cid-uw5kdbxl]:disabled{opacity:.6;cursor:not-allowed}@media(max-width:968px){.contact-grid[data-astro-cid-uw5kdbxl],.form-row[data-astro-cid-uw5kdbxl]{grid-template-columns:1fr}}
